Kirkland Wild Caught Chilean Sea Bass $46.99/24 oz

This luxurious fish is a favorite for its buttery texture and rich flavor. Sustainably wild-caught and individually vacuum-sealed, these sea bass portions are perfect for a restaurant-worthy dinner at home. Shoppers love how easily it bakes or sears with just olive oil and lemon.

East Coast Seafood Cold Water Lobster Sliders $24.99/20.25 oz

Mini but mighty, these lobster sliders are packed with sweet cold-water lobster and a touch of mayo and seasoning. They’re ready-to-cook and a total party hit—or a fancy weekday indulgence. Customers rave about the high meat content and authentic lobster flavor.

Kirkland Farm Raised Cooked Shrimp Tail-off  $16.99/2 lbs

Perfectly peeled and deveined, these fully cooked shrimp are ideal for tossing into salads, pasta, or shrimp cocktails. Costco shoppers love the convenience and consistent quality. Just thaw and serve—no stove required.

Crispy, crunchy, and golden-brown when baked or air-fried, these panko shrimp are a family favorite. They’re great for appetizers or quick dinners and are praised for their flavorful breading and juicy interior.

Kirkland Wild Caught Mahi-Mahi $24.99/3 lbs

This firm, lean white fish is a hit for grilling and blackening. Individually portioned and vacuum-sealed, the mahi-mahi delivers a mild, slightly sweet flavor that pairs well with tropical salsas and citrusy marinades.

Farm Raised Tilapia Loin $16.99/3 lbs

These boneless, skinless tilapia loins are a versatile staple for weekday meals. Mild and tender, they’re ideal for pan-frying, baking, or steaming. Customers love how quickly they cook and how kid-friendly they are.

East Coast Seafood Japanese Hokkaido Scallops $38.99 /2 lbs

Sourced from pristine Japanese waters, these dry-packed Hokkaido scallops are prized for their sweet, buttery taste and firm texture. Shoppers consistently give them high marks for searing beautifully and tasting restaurant-grade.

Kirkland Wild Caught Alaskan Sockeye Salmon $28.99/3 lbs

This vibrant, ruby-red salmon is 100% wild-caught and packed with omega-3s. Each fillet is skin-on and vacuum-packed, making meal prep a breeze. Fans love the bold, rich flavor and firm texture.

Olivia Marinated Butterfly Shrimp $14.99/1.5 lbs

Pre-marinated and ready to pop in the oven or air fryer, these butterfly shrimp come seasoned to perfection. They’re crispy on the outside and juicy on the inside—a fan favorite for weeknight dinners or party trays.

Kirkland Everything Gluten Free Seasoned Breaded Cod $16.49/2 lbs

If you’re a fan of “Everything But the Bagel” seasoning, this one’s a must-try. These gluten-free cod fillets are breaded in a flavorful mix of sesame seeds, garlic, and onion. Reviewers call them surprisingly addictive and great for fish tacos.

Kirkland Wild Argentine Red Shrimp $19.99/2 lbs

These shrimp have a lobster-like texture and a naturally sweet flavor that’s made them a cult favorite. Caught off the coast of Argentina and peeled/deveined, they’re perfect for grilling, sautéing, or scampi.

Kirkland Farm Raised Raw Tail On Shrimp $17.99/2 lbs

This Costco go-to is ideal for stir-frying or grilling. With the tails on for extra flavor, these raw shrimp cook up plump and juicy. Shoppers love the quality and affordability, especially for bulk meals.
